  • Original language description

    This study explores how upper-secondary physics teachers and their students in the Czech Republic perceive the role of experiments in physics education. Data were collected via the online Role of Experiments in Physics Lessons Questionnaire (REPLQ) in November-December 2020. The questionnaire had parallel teacher and student versions with overlapping items, allowing direct comparison. Over 1,100 matched student-teacher responses were obtained from about 1,300 student submissions, representing 52 physics teachers. The study examines how experiments are integrated into lessons, student involvement and attitudes toward experiments. Responses to four multiple-choice items were compared to identify differences in perceptions and expectations. The paper presents key similarities and contrasts in how teachers and students view the role of experiments in physics education.
